Sector & Indice Trendline Watch:
I use a fan of different trendlines from different anchor points (candle wick, candle body, Day prior, Day after, ect.) and connected them in a similar way to 2015/2016 Lows to capture a more complete picture of the trendline. That way I'm not second guessing if the trend is broken or not because I have all of the possibly variations already displayed. See Below:
